    tried out the stacking last weekend. low was 24...

    tried out the stacking last weekend. low was 24 degrees. I stacked my HG 30 incubator and my HG 40 phoenix (pics below) and was toasty all night. 169634169635

    Sounds like a great trip! Our itinerary was very...

    Sounds like a great trip! Our itinerary was very similar in reverse, we went:

    Day 1) Windigo- 8 miles into backcountry permit site
    Day 2) Backcountry site to Little Todd
    Day 3) Little Todd to...
